BEND 101: Tourism—How to measure impact

Share this

Bend 101 is all about learning and connection for new residents and those who’ve been here a while and want to become more involved. Spend the evening getting to know the history of Bend, how it developed into what we experience today, and how we can all contribute to a thriving community as we grow into the future.

Join us for an engaging Bend 101 focused on tourism and how we measure the impact of visitors on our community. This session will include an overview of the transient room tax (TRT) and how tourism dollars support key initiatives in Bend and Central Oregon. We’ll also hear from a panel of local experts who will share insights on the benefits and challenges of tourism and how data helps inform decisions about our region’s future. Whether you’re new to Bend or a long-time resident, this is your chance to better understand how tourism shapes our community and economy.
